At The Acorn Project, we support young people and their families living with cancer in Hawkes Bay.  Over the last year we have seen an increase in the number of people reaching out to us for help, and we are growing our team to ensure their needs are met.   

Our Board of Trustees provides guidance and advice to our registered charity, as we continue to grow our support and services.  The role of Trustee combines an oversight on governance and providing operational support to our small team.  Our priority is to ensure the sustainability of The Acorn Project for the current and future generations. 

We are seeking a new Trustee to join our current Board, who shares our passion for supporting young people.  This opportunity will appeal to you if you are interested in; 

  • Playing an active role on the Board, either as the Chairman or Secretary.     

  • Building relationships with business leaders, and organisations who believe in what we do and who see the value in partnering with us. 

  • Raising the profile of an organisation that is doing good work, supporting people in their time of need in the Hawkes Bay. 

The type of person we are looking for (is): 

You will need to; 

  • Bring your governance skills.  Experience of the not-for-profit sector will hold you in good stead.  Existing relationships with local business leaders to assist raising our profile locally and nationally is also advantageous. 

  • Focus on the long term.  Your ability to think ahead and create the infrastructure to ensure The Acorn Project endures, will prove invaluable. 

  • Be able to attend bi-monthly Board Meetings – and to provide a lending hand as and when required. The role of Trustee is hands on, joining our volunteer community to assist at fundraising and other events.
